Redmond, OR –
(December 26, 2006) Lancair is pleased to
announce that on November 27th,
Richard Schaefer from Austin, TX took delivery
of his Lancair IV-P kit, serial number LIV-600
in the Lancair IV series. The Lancair IV series
includes the Lancair IV, Lancair IV-P and the
Lancair PropJet. The first Lancair IV wing kit
was delivered in April of 1991. There are over
275 flying to date.
Schaefer was
ecstatic about his kit and his time at the
Lancair Build Shop. “This was a dream come true
for me, to own a Lancair. The experience has
been amazing. The people here at Lancair have
made it so much more than I expected. Their
enthusiasm to my project has been
overwhelming.” Schaefer spent three weeks in
the Lancair Build Shop. In that time he was
supervised in the closing of his wings,
horizontal stabilizer and elevators, installed
the windows, door and wing fairings.
Lancair has a
fleet of seven aircraft they offer as a kit:
Lancair Legacy FG, Lancair Legacy, Lancair ES,
Lancair ES-P, Lancair IV, Lancair IV-P, and the
Lancair PropJet. To date the company has
delivered just over 2,000 kits.
Lancair
International Inc., founded in 1984, is
celebrating its 23rd year selling the
world’s most successful kit aircraft
manufactured in both high performance piston and
turbine models. Lancair manufactures the
fastest amateur built piston-driven aircraft in
the world. Lancair aircraft have set several
world speed records and dominated the Sports
Class at the Reno Air Races for several years.
